Blessed by two great surf beaches within the 2106 area, if there’s a wave to be had, Newport will have one.
Bungan Beach to the south is a secluded beach that works well in all sorts of swells. It picks up more south swell than Newport and at right at the south end at Mona Vale headland, ‘Rockpools’ can handle up to about 8 foot. A great beachbreak to score relatively uncrowded waves.
Newport beach is known for ‘the Peak’ which is a break towards the north of the beach, opposite a timber viewing platform. Works in multiple swell directions when wave sizes are in the small-medium range. Further up, breaking of South Bilgola headland is ‘the Cove’ which works in a NE swell but is rarely epic. At the south end of the beach, ‘The Pool’ can be a classic on big south swell days and fares reltaively well in cross/shore S-SW winds. Also down this end is ‘Crosswaves’ which is a shallow reef break working in NE swells.
